Shakhtar Donetsk will face Eintracht Frankfurt at OSC Metalist Stadium, in Kharkiv, in the Europa League 1/16-Finals. Shakhtar Donetsk against Eintracht Frankfurt is always the match with big interest, especially during this season. Review our thoughts on this match here below.
Shakhtar Donetsk
It is difficult to assess the Shakhtar Donetsk form when it is now a break and the club does not play in the national championship. However, this team is playing club friendly matches and already played 8 games preparing for opponents in Europa League. This club was promoted to Europa League because they stayed at 3rd position of CL group stage.
Shakhtar has some really great players in the squad and always fight in Europe for trophies. Taison, Moraes, Marlos, Maycon and other players of Donetsk team is showing great skills.
This season in Champions League on average they scored 1.3 goals per game, pass with 84% accuracy, shots 11.5 times per match and dribbles 5.5 times per game. Very likely that they will try to play possessional football and play more with counter attacks.
Eintracht Frankfurt
Eintracht Frankfurt this season is showing great skills and fighting till the end in all the matches. They won all the matches in Europa League Group stage, by scoring 17 goals and conceded only 5. In Germanese Bundesliga they stand at the 5th position and have played last 3 matches in a draw, against very serious opponents.
The team has several injured players, but it has already become accustomed to playing without them since they have long been injured. There are several leaders in the team who perform well in the attack and have excellent control of the ball. Luka Jovic and Sebastien Haller will lead the team’s attacks and will be the most dangerous players for the opponents.
Eintracht Frankfurt this season is great at counter attacks, aerial duels, and finishing scoring chances. Very likely that away team will play the offside trap, attempt crosses often, pass by long balls and attack down the left side. However, Eintracht is facing problems at keeping possession of the ball, avoiding offside and defending against long shots.
H2H
These teams played once in a friendly match in Germany. This time Shakhtar were luckier and won the match with minimum result 0:1. But it was a friendly fight, and it’s definitely not worth taking it into the statistics, especially since it was in 2014.
